Damaged hair is a common problem that can be caused by a variety of factors, including heat styling, chemical treatments, and environmental damage. Damaged hair can be dry, brittle, and frizzy, and it can be difficult to style.
There are a number of things you can do to repair damaged hair, including using hair masks. Hair masks are deep conditioning treatments that can help to restore moisture and strength to damaged hair.
Here are 6 good hair masks for damaged hair:
-
Avocado and honey hair mask: Avocados are rich in vitamins and minerals that are essential for healthy hair, and honey is a natural humectant that can help to lock in moisture. To make an avocado and honey hair mask, mash 1/2 avocado and mix it with 2 tablespoons of honey. Apply the mask to your hair and leave it on for 20-30 minutes.
-
Coconut oil hair mask: Coconut oil is a natural emollient that can help to soften and smooth damaged hair. To make a coconut oil hair mask, simply warm 1/4 cup of coconut oil and apply it to your hair. Leave the mask on for 20-30 minutes.
-
Olive oil hair mask: Olive oil is another natural emollient that can help to condition damaged hair. To make an olive oil hair mask, warm 1/4 cup of olive oil and apply it to your hair. Leave the mask on for 20-30 minutes.
-
Banana and yogurt hair mask: Bananas are rich in potassium and other nutrients that are essential for healthy hair, and yogurt is a natural probiotic that can help to restore balance to the scalp. To make a banana and yogurt hair mask, mash 1 ripe banana and mix it with 1/2 cup of yogurt. Apply the mask to your hair and leave it on for 20-30 minutes.
-
Egg and mayonnaise hair mask: Eggs are a good source of protein, which is essential for strong, healthy hair. Mayonnaise is a natural emollient that can help to soften and smooth damaged hair. To make an egg and mayonnaise hair mask, beat 1 egg and mix it with 1/4 cup of mayonnaise. Apply the mask to your hair and leave it on for 20-30 minutes.
-
Argan oil hair mask: Argan oil is a natural oil that is rich in antioxidants and vitamins. It can help to repair damaged hair and restore its natural shine. To make an argan oil hair mask, warm 1/4 cup of argan oil and apply it to your hair. Leave the mask on for 20-30 minutes.

To use a hair mask for damaged hair, follow these steps:
- Wash your hair with a gentle shampoo and conditioner.
- Towel dry your hair.
- Apply the hair mask to your hair from roots to ends.
- Cover your hair with a shower cap.
- Leave the hair mask on for 20-30 minutes.
- Rinse your hair thoroughly with warm water.
- Style your hair as usual.
